L = 9.1 in W = ? in H = 6 in Volume = 141.96 in3

Mathematics
2 answers:
sashaice [31]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

It should be 2.6

Step-by-step explanation:

141.96 ÷ 6 =23.66

23.66 ÷ 9.1 =2.6
